A year marked by discovery and joy

September 3, 2025

“Creativity is always an act of love — and love is the source of joy.”

President Marc Conner shares his excitement as he welcomes students, staff, faculty, parents, and families to another year marked by community, creativity, curiosity, and care.

Guided by our new Strategic Plan, Skidmore is entering a season of growth shaped by the threads that unite our community, including excellence, belonging, opportunity, and sustainability. 

Students can look forward to camaraderie, challenge, and discovery in energizing and welcoming spaces like Zankel Music Center, the Billie Tisch Center for Integrated Sciences, the Tang Teaching Museum, and the new McCaffery-Wagman Tennis and Wellness Center. President Conner also encourages the community to engage in dialogue and explore fresh ideas with open minds and courage throughout the academic year.

As the semester begins, so do the possibilities ... welcome to the 2025-26 academic year!
